From a3ae7f25a064dae8b79d52775d57af901e7486a9 Mon Sep 17 00:00:00 2001 From: Ayush Ranjan Date: Tue, 30 Apr 2024 05:19:11 -0700 Subject: [PATCH] Create separate MemoryFile metadata file in compression=none mode. This helps in parallelizing MemoryFile restore with kernel restore.
